Mathematical model of cholera spread based on SIR: Optimal control

نویسندگان

چکیده

The bacterium Vibrio cholerae is the cause of cholera. Cholera spread through feces an infected individual in a population. From mathematical point view, this problem can be brought into model form Susceptible-Infected-Recovered (SIR), which considers birth rate.
